Nostra aetate, vatican ii s declaration on the relation of the church to nonchristian religions. Passed by a vote of 2,221 to 88 of the assembled bishops, this declaration was promulgated on 28 october 1965 by pope paul vi. In our era rejected the traditional accusation that the jews killed christ, recognized the legitimacy of judaism, and condemned antisemitism.
